Design Thinking for Software Engineering : Creating Human-Oriented Software-Intensive Products and Services

Chapter 1. Interview with Manfred Broy and Walter Brenner About Design Thinking and Requirements Engineering.- Chapter 2. Combining Design Thinking and Software Requirements Engineering to Create Human-centered Software-intensive Systems.- Chapter 3. From Design Thinking in Software Engineering to Digital Design as a New Profession.- Chapter 4. The Hybrid Model: Combination of Big Data Analytics and Design Thinking.- Chapter 5. The Collective Process Framework DTScrum for Integrating Design Thinking into Scrum.- Chapter 6. RE-DT-UX - Moving from a Discipline-Based Approach to a Role-Based One.- Chapter 7. Understanding the Introduction of Design Thinking as a Change Process.- Chapter 8. From Project Plans and Backlogs to Strategic Roadmaps: The Evolution Towards Value-Oriented Thinking in Requirements Engineering.- Chapter 9. Managing Tensions in Research Consortia with Design Thinking Artifacts.- Chapter 10. Platform Design with Design Thinking and Scrum - An Experience Report from Deutsche Bundesbank.- Chapter 11. Design Thinking in a Large Manufacturing Organization - Designing a Smart Support System for the Shop Floor.- Chapter 12. Digital Platform Design at the Edge of Complexity.- Chapter 13. Design Thinking in Healthcare - Enabler for Digitalization in Complex Environments.- Chapter 14. It Takes Two to Tango: Design Thinking and Design Patterns for Better System Development.- Chapter 15. Epilog: From Requirements Engineering to Design Thinking.
